VB Internal Server Error
时间: 2024-07-10 12:00:36 浏览: 53
在Visual Basic (VB)中,"Internal Server Error"通常不是一个特定的VB错误类型,而是一个通用的HTTP状态代码,表示服务器在处理请求时遇到了问题或内部错误。这可能是由于服务器端软件(如ASP.NET、IIS等)的错误、配置问题、资源不足或者是编程错误导致的。
当您在使用VB编写的Web应用程序中遇到这种错误时,可能的原因包括但不限于:
1. 代码逻辑错误:如循环没有正确结束、数组越界、数据库连接失败等。
2. 服务器资源限制:如内存溢出、磁盘空间不足等。
3. 服务器配置:例如Web.config文件中的设置不正确,或者服务器的安全设置阻止了请求的执行。
4. 第三方库或组件故障:如果应用程序依赖外部组件,它们可能出现兼容性问题或安装问题。
解决此类问题的方法通常包括:
1. 查看服务器日志:获取详细的错误信息,定位到问题发生的具体位置。
2. 测试应用程序:在本地环境中尝试复现问题,以便更容易地调试。
3. 更新或修复:更新第三方库,检查是否有可用的补丁或更新。
4. 联系技术支持:如果问题无法解决,可能需要联系服务器提供商或软件开发者寻求帮助。
相关问题
vbsql server开发
VBSQL Server是一种使用Visual Basic编程语言来开发的数据库服务器。它是微软公司开发的一款强大的数据库管理系统,旨在提供高效、可靠和安全的数据存储和管理服务。
VBSQL Server的开发涉及编写适用于该数据库的VB代码,可实现对数据库的连接、操作和管理。开发人员可以使用VBSQL Server提供的各种函数和方法来创建数据库、创建表格、插入、更新和删除数据等操作。
与其他数据库服务器相比,VBSQL Server具有很多优势。首先,它提供了灵活且易于使用的编程接口,使得开发人员可以方便地构建和维护数据库。其次,VBSQL Server支持多种数据类型,并提供了高效的查询和索引功能,能够实现快速访问和检索数据。此外,VBSQL Server还提供了高级的事务处理和并发控制机制,确保数据的一致性和安全性。
在VBSQL Server开发中,还可以利用其扩展功能来实现更复杂的操作。例如,可以使用存储过程和触发器来实现数据的逻辑处理和自动化操作。此外,VBSQL Server还支持使用面向对象的编程技术,可以将数据库的结构和业务逻辑封装为对象,提高代码的可维护性和复用性。
总之,VBSQL Server开发是一项重要且有挑战性的任务。只要掌握了VBSQL Server的基本概念、语法和技术,开发人员可以快速、高效地构建出功能强大的数据库应用程序。
VB on error goto
`On Error Goto` 是 Visual Basic 中的一个错误处理语句。它的作用是在程序发生错误时,跳转到指定的错误处理程序。语法为:
```
On Error Goto {label|0|1}
```
其中 `label` 是一个指定错误处理程序的标签,`0` 表示不处理错误,`1` 表示将错误信息存储到 `Err` 对象中。
当程序发生错误时,会根据 `On Error Goto` 语句指定的方式进行处理。如果指定了标签,程序会跳转到该标签指定的错误处理程序;如果指定了 `0`,则不进行任何处理;如果指定了 `1`,则将错误信息存储到 `Err` 对象中。